Jews face Jerusalem to pray? Since when?

While in exile, Jews never stopped mourning for and praying to return to Jerusalem. The word Zionism - the national movement of the Jewish people - comes from the word Zion, one of the Jewish names for the holy city of Jerusalem. Three times every day, when Jews pray, they face to the east, toward Jerusalem, and pray for their return to the Holy City.
